Pregnant Woman's Shock Opiate Test Linked to Poppy Seeds

A routine OBGYN appointment for a pregnant woman took a startling turn when her urine test indicated a positive result for opiates. Cassey Hoff, 34, from Westminster, Maryland, was initially shocked and concerned for her baby's wellbeing, as she does not take any opioid medication. Her anxiety grew, fearing potential complications with labor and delivery and even intervention from child protective services.

The unexpected result was traced back to her dietary habits. Hoff's sister suggested the cause might be her frequent consumption of avocado toast with Everything Bagel Seasoning, a common ingredient of which is poppy seeds. While poppy seeds themselves are not opiates, contamination during harvesting can lead to false positives on highly sensitive drug tests.

This phenomenon is significant enough that the U.S. Department of Defense issued a memo in 2023 advising service members to avoid poppy seeds as a precaution. Hoff confirmed with her doctor that the poppy seeds were indeed the cause of her positive test and that no further testing was deemed necessary. She has since removed poppy seed-containing items from her diet and shared her experience on TikTok, where it gained significant traction.

Hoff hopes her viral video will serve as a caution to other pregnant women about the potential impact of seemingly innocuous food items. Her story resonated with many, with numerous internet users sharing similar experiences and reactions in the comments, underscoring the importance of awareness regarding dietary triggers for drug screenings.
